        <description>[lldb/Symbol] Fix column breakpoint `move_to_nearest_code` matchThis patch fixes the column symbol resolution when creating a breakpointwith the `move_to_nearest_code` flag set.In order to achieve this, the patch adds column information handling inthe `LineTable`&apos;s `LineEntry` finder. After experimenting a little, itturns out the most natural approach in case of an inaccurate column match,is to move backward and match the previous `LineEntry` rather than goingforward like we do with simple line breakpoints.The patch also reflows the function to reduce code duplication.Finally, it updates the `BreakpointResolver` heuristic to align it withthe `LineTable` method.rdar://73218201Differential Revision: https://reviews.llvm.org/D101221Signed-off-by: Med Ismail Bennani &lt;medismail.bennani@gmail.com&gt;
